Quick note on Charsettle, our vendor for encoding detection on uploaded text files. Their detection API has been flaky on large Cyrillic files lately — they know and are shipping a fix next sprint. If you see a spike in mojibake tickets overnight, it's almost certainly them, not us. Don't restart our ingest workers; it won't help. Their support desk is responsive.

alerts address for kafof-bagag: kasael@olvarqdyn.corp

## Runbook: Wiki Role Access — Brackenhall Docs

Support handles three roles: Reader, Editor, and Steward. Role changes take effect within one sync cycle, roughly five minutes. If a user reports missing edit rights, confirm their group membership first, then check whether the page has a Steward-only lock — that overrides group grants. Escalate only if membership and locks both look correct. To verify role assignments directly, query the permissions database using the connection string below.

replica DSN, bagaf-bagep: mssql://praion_svc:7RJjXrE@db-3c46.halixcorp.internal:5432/zorix

### Ticket: Configuration drift in Sentinelgrub scanner nodes

Future maintainers: the typo-squatting package scanner, Sentinelgrub, has drifted across its three worker pools. Pool A runs the October ruleset with fuzzy-distance 2, while Pools B and C still use distance 1 and an outdated allowlist, which explains the inconsistent detections reported by the registry team. The drift originated from a manual hotfix that was never folded back into the provisioning templates. To reconcile, all pools must converge on the following configuration.

config for tagaf-bawif:
[norok]
host = norok.ordinworks.local
user = norok_svc
database = norok_prod